Why Complex Product Questions Break Your Sales Flow

In many industrial and manufacturing companies, chat starts strong and then hits a wall. A prospect opens a chat, gets a quick greeting, then asks about a specific configuration or application nuance. The front-line person does not have the answer, so the request is sent to an engineer. Now you get classic bottlenecks: long waits, back-and-forth internal messages, and prospects who quietly drift away.

We see common patterns play out again and again. Chat agents wait on engineers who are on the plant floor or in meetings. Engineers reply by email instead of chat, so context is lost. Sales reps try to follow up by phone but miss each other. By the time the right answer reaches the customer, that person might already have a quote from a competitor who replied first.

The hidden costs of this slowdown are real. Longer quote cycles mean more open opportunities clogging the pipeline. Delayed spec approvals push projects into future quarters. Prospects question your responsiveness, even if your products are a great fit. In industrial markets, where projects are time-bound and bid-driven, speed often decides who wins.

Product complexity makes this even harder. You deal with custom configurations, regional and industry standards, certifications, safety factors, and compatibility across existing systems. Generic support scripts do not work when a customer needs to know if a specific motor will run in a hazardous environment or whether a component meets a particular standard. Without a system tailored to industrial customer support chat, the very depth that makes your solutions valuable can slow your team down.

Designing an Industrial Customer Support Chat Triage System

The way to keep sales flowing is to triage quickly. In industrial customer support chat, triage means assessing intent, complexity, and urgency within the first interaction, often within the first two or three messages. The goal is not to solve everything instantly; it is to put each question on the right path from the start.

A simple but powerful move is to categorize questions clearly. For example, you might separate incoming chats by type, such as:

  • Simple FAQs, basic product info, and documentation requests
  • Application guidance, how to choose the right product for a use case
  • Detailed engineering, calculations, standards, and custom configurations
  • Pricing and availability, quotes, lead times, and order status

Once you define those buckets, you can attach routing rules. A basic FAQ can be handled by trained chat operators using your knowledge base. Application guidance might go to an inside sales or application specialist. Deep engineering questions are flagged for technical staff, but only after key information is collected.

Data capture is the foundation of good triage. In the first few messages, your chat team should collect details like:

  • Company, role, and location
  • Application or industry
  • Project stage, concept, design, or purchase
  • Key specs or constraints
  • Decision timing and urgency

This information helps decide how quickly the question should be answered and by whom. It also gives your internal experts a running start, so they do not waste time asking basic qualifying questions later.

Building Smart Routing Workflows That Respect Expertise

Once triage is in place, you can build routing workflows that respect both your customers and your internal experts. Each question category should map to a specific group: sales, application engineers, product managers, or customer service. The goal is simple: the right person sees the right question with the right context at the right time.

Routing logic should reflect priorities. Hot sales opportunities, like someone requesting a quote with a clear budget and timeline, might go into a priority queue with faster response expectations. Detailed engineering questions that support an active opportunity can have defined response windows, so engineers know what is expected but are not pulled into every simple chat.

It helps to define escalation paths for mission-critical issues. For example, if a chat reveals a safety concern on an installed system, that should jump the line and alert specific roles, not sit in a general queue.

To make all of this actually work, your experts need context. That means passing complete chat transcripts, plus tags and notes from the initial triage. When an engineer opens a ticket, they should see what has already been asked and answered, who the customer is, what application they are working on, and what decision they are trying to make. That way, they can provide a precise, concise answer instead of restarting the conversation from zero.

Human-Powered Chat Playbooks for Complex Industrial Sales

Technology is helpful, but human-powered chat is where industrial customer support chat really proves its value. Trained operators can handle the delicate first contact, qualify prospects, and gather technical details without requiring an engineer to sit on chat all day.

We like to build playbooks and decision trees so operators know what they can answer directly, what they should park for follow-up, and what they should escalate live. For example:

  • Answer directly: datasheet locations, basic sizing ranges, warranty basics
  • Park for follow-up: non-urgent engineering checks, complex multi-part questions
  • Escalate live: urgent production line issues, large opportunities near a decision

These playbooks let operators ask smart clarifying questions. Instead of forwarding a vague request like "Will this work in my plant?", the operator can gather voltage, environment, standards, and existing system information first. When that reaches engineering, the question is answerable in one focused response.

Tone matters too. Industrial buyers often juggle heavy workloads and tight project schedules. Your chat presence should feel calm, competent, and direct. Translate technical language into clear recommendations, confirm understanding, and always guide the buyer to a next step, whether that is a quote, a spec review, or a scheduled technical follow-up.

Integrating Chat and Measuring Continuous Improvement

A strong industrial customer support chat system should plug into the rest of your sales and technical stack. When chat integrates with your CRM, all the lead data, products of interest, and project notes flow straight into your pipeline. That means your sales reps are not retyping information, and marketing can see which campaigns are driving complex, high-intent conversations.

If you use CPQ tools or product selectors, integration can reduce quoting errors. Simple configuration questions can be answered quickly using guided logic, and operators can capture configuration details correctly the first time. This keeps pricing consistent and avoids backtracking later in the process.

Over time, your chat transcripts become a valuable knowledge base. You can organize them alongside FAQs, application notes, and internal guides. As common questions appear, you can create macros, templates, and better public content so front-line operators handle more without escalation.

To keep improving, watch metrics that actually reflect complex interactions, such as:

  • First-response time in chat
  • Time from initial complex question to technical answer
  • Conversion rate for opportunities that started with technical chat
  • Engineer time spent on support versus project work

Regular reviews of transcripts will show where prospects get stuck or where your team asks the same clarifying questions over and over. That is your clue to refine your triage prompts, routing rules, and playbooks.

Frequently Asked Questions

What is industrial customer support chat triage?

Industrial customer support chat triage is the process of quickly identifying a visitor's question, urgency, and technical complexity. It routes each request to the right resource, such as a chat operator, sales specialist, or engineer, without delaying the conversation.

How can manufacturers respond faster to complex product questions?

Manufacturers can respond faster by categorizing incoming questions and collecting key project details early in the chat. A clear workflow lets simple requests stay with chat staff while technical questions are sent to the appropriate specialist with the needed context.

What information should a chat team collect before sending a question to an engineer?

Chat teams should collect the customer's company, role, location, application, project stage, and important specifications or constraints. This information helps engineers provide a useful answer without repeated follow-up questions.

What is the difference between application guidance and detailed engineering support?

Application guidance helps a customer choose the right product for a use case, often based on general operating needs and performance requirements. Detailed engineering support addresses calculations, certifications, standards, custom configurations, safety factors, and system compatibility.

Why do slow answers to technical questions hurt industrial sales?

Slow technical responses can extend quote cycles, delay specification approvals, and make prospects question a supplier's responsiveness. In bid-driven industrial projects, buyers may move forward with a competitor that provides accurate answers faster.
